A Smith machine bar weighs between 6 and 45 pounds: 6–15 lbs for commercial counterbalanced models, 15–25 lbs for home gyms and 30–45 lbs for non-counterbalanced machines.
There is no standardized weight for Smith machine bars, and the average weight can vary significantly depending on the model and whether the machine is found in commercial gyms or home gyms.
Commercial gyms often use lighter, counterbalanced bars to accommodate a wider range of users.
Knowing the exact weight of the Smith machine bar is essential for accurate workout planning and tracking your progress.

Bar Weights of Gym Equipments
Different Smith machines from various brands can have significantly different bar weights, as there is no standardized weight across all models.
Brand | Model | Bar Weight (lbs) |
---|---|---|
Life Fitness/Hammer Strength |
Signature Series | 20 |
Common Model | 30 | |
Axiom Series | 45 | |
Hoist Fitness |
CF-3753 | 25 |
Mi7 | ~30-35 | |
Precor |
Discovery Series DPL0802 | 35 |
Vitality Series VBR6802 | 11 | |
Cybex | 16120 | 15 |
Matrix Fitness | G1 | 45 |
Star Trac | Common Model | 20 |
Technogym | Common Model | 20 |
True Fitness | Common Model | 25 |
Atlantis | Common Model | 25 |

Bar Weights of Home Gym Equipments
Smith machines are a type of weight training equipment, and their bar weights can vary depending on the brand and model. Below is a table showing the bar weights for various brands:
Brand | Model | Bar Weight (lbs) |
---|---|---|
Body-Solid | Series 7 (GS348Q) | 25 |
Marcy | SM-4033 | 36 |
Titan Fitness | Common | Not specified |
Force USA | G3 | 45 |
Bowflex | Common | Not specified |
Valor Fitness | BE-11 | 36 |
Weider | Pro | 25 |
Inspire Fitness | SCS | 30 |
ProForm | Common | Not specified |
Gold’s Gym | Common | 20 |
REP Fitness | Common | Not specified |
Rogue Fitness | Common | Not specified |

FAQs About Smith Machine Bar Weight
1. How much weight is the smith machine bar at planet fitness?
The Smith machine bar at Planet Fitness typically weighs between 15 and 20 pounds, depending on the specific machine model used at each location.

3. How much does the bar weigh on hoist smith machine?
The Hoist Smith machine bar typically weighs around 25 to 30 pounds, depending on the model and whether it uses a counterbalance system.
4. How much does the bar weigh on Precor smith machine?
The Precor Smith machine bar typically weighs 35 pounds for the Discovery Series (DPL0802) and 11 pounds for the Vitality Series (VBR6802), depending on the model.
5. How much does the Cybex Smith machine bar weigh?
The Cybex Smith machine bar typically has a 15-pound counterbalance, which makes it feel much lighter than a standard Olympic bar
6. How much does the star trac max rack bar weigh?
The Star Trac Max Rack uses a standard Olympic bar weighing about 45 lb, since the bar is typically purchased separately and not counterbalanced
7. How much does the life fitness smith machine bar weigh?
The Life Fitness Smith Machine bar weighs about 20 lb (9 kg), depending on the specific model.
8. How much does the technogym smith machine bar weigh?
The Technogym Smith Machine bar typically weighs about 17.6 lbs due to its counterbalance system, even though the bar itself is around 42 lbs
9. How much does the average smith machine bar weigh?
The average Smith machine bar typically weighs 15 to 25 pounds, depending on factors like machine design, manufacturer, and whether it uses a counterbalance system
10. How much does the la fitness smith machine bar weigh?
The Smith machine bar at LA Fitness typically weighs 15–25 pounds, depending on the specific model and whether it features a counterbalance system
11. How much does the marcy smith machine bar weigh?
The Marcy Smith Machine bar typically weighs about 16 lb on most home‑use models, with heavier models like the SM‑4033 featuring a bar around 36 lb
12. How much does the star trac smith machine bar weigh?
The standard Star Trac Smith machine bar typically weighs about 20 pounds, with a built-in counterbalance making it feel lighter for all user levels .
13. How much does the Nautilus Smith machine bar weigh?
The Nautilus Smith machine features a counterbalanced Olympic-style bar that starts at about 15 lb take‑off weight for all user levels
14. How much does the Smith machine bar weigh?
Yes, the Smith machine bar does weigh something—typically between 6 and 45 pounds depending on the machine type.
Why Does Smith Machine Bar Weight Vary?
You have realized that Smith bar weights are different. They are typically between 20 and 45 lbs. But why?
Well, there are so many reasons. The bar material, such as the type of steel used, and the steel rails that guide the bar, can influence the durability and feel of the bar, but the actual weight will vary depending on the Smith machine's design. There is no standardized weight for Smith machine bars; the weight can vary depending on the manufacturer and model. Commercial machines may have different rail angles or counterbalance systems, which can also affect the bar's weight.
For Lighter bars (20-25lbs)
It’s beginner-friendly. The Smith machine provides a controlled environment, which helps beginners maintain proper form and ensures a safe and effective workout. New lifters can practice form and technique without feeling overwhelmed by the weight. The lighter bars minimize the risk of injury and foster confidence.
A lighter bar is useful for people recovering from injuries or surgeries because it empowers controlled movements and lighter loads during rehabilitation exercises.
For Heavier bars
On the other hand, bars on certain brands of Smith machines are engineered to approximate the weight of a regular Olympic barbell (45 lbs), which can be more accommodating to seasoned lifters who prefer familiar movements and loads. Heavier bars are especially preferred by serious lifters and experienced lifters who focus on strength training and lifting heavy weights, as the Smith Machine's stability allows for safer and more effective workouts.
And one more advantage: Smith machine bars are usually produced using better-quality materials, as they are used in gyms and need to handle frequent use and heavy weights in demanding gym environments. So, heavier bars are more durable and have a longer lifespan.
How to Calculate the Effective Weight on a Smith Machine?
You may notice that not all Smith machines are strictly vertical. Many are angled ones.
Most angled smith machines are usually 5 to 7 degrees off of vertical. The bar’s path closely approximates a near vertical line, albeit with only a small forward or backward tilt. An angled Smith machine provides a fixed path for the barbell, allowing for controlled, guided lifting along a near vertical movement. This fixed path can help in targeting specific muscle groups more effectively by enabling more precise muscle activation during exercises.
This small angle is meant to mimic the natural path of movements such as squats, bench presses, and shoulder presses, in which the bar tends to move slightly backward or forward when lifting free weights.
The other, however, is steeper, e.g., 30 degrees. Pathing the bar on such a steep line maximizes the horizontal movement component.
This enables focused muscle engagement, such as in the quadriceps during squats or the lower chest during bench presses, and less joint stress due to more natural movement patterns. Larger angle is perfect for functional training, rehab, and muscle growth.
So, how do we calculate bar weight for that angled smith?
Angle-Induced Reduction in Weight:
The effective weight is a portion of the actual bar weight, calculated by cosigning the angle between the bar path and vertical.
Weight Effective=Weight Actual×cos(θ)
Where:
- Weight Effective: The effective weight that the user would feel.
- Weight Actual: The accurate weight of the bar.
- θ: Angle of the machine from vertical (in degrees).
- Cos (θ): The cosine function decreases the weight with increased angle.
Example Calculation
Scenario 1:
The bar weighs 20 lbs. The machine has a 7° angle.
Calculation:
- Convert the angle to cosine: cos(7∘)≈0.993
- Cosine the actual weight: Weight Effective=20*0.993≈19.86lbs
Scenario 2:
The bar weighs 45 lbs. The machine has a 30° angle.
Calculation:
- Convert the angle to cosine: cos(30∘)≈0.866
- Cosine the actual weight: Effective Weight = 45 * 0.866 ≈ 39.87 lbs
The difference between actual and effective bar weight is usually less than 1% for most common smith machine angles (5-7°), making the angle imperceptible in real use for most users.
But bigger angles would make it much lighter. If a machine had a sharper angle (e.g., 30°), the effective weight would be significantly reduced (cos 30∘≈0.866), so the bar would feel lighter.

How does counterbalanced system affect your bar weight?
What is a Smith machine with a counterbalance system?
A counterbalanced smith machine uses a mechanism (typically pulleys, springs, or weights) to lessen the bar’s effective weight. This counterbalancing mechanism often uses a pulley system and may be connected to a weight stack or weight stacks to offset the bar's weight. Safety catches are an important feature of Smith machines, providing an extra layer of safety during lifts. This counterbalancing mechanism balances the bar’s inertial weight, meaning the weight feels considerably lighter or even weightless when the bar is lifted without additional weight plates. [1]
For example, if the bar typically weighs 20 lbs (9 kg), the counterbalance will make it feel like 0-10 lbs (0-4.5 kg).
Purpose of a Counterbalanced Smith Machine
Beginner-Friendly:
The machine is ideal for newbies as it lowers the weight of the bar so they can learn how to complete the lift properly without struggling to lift a heavy bar. This instills confidence and guarantees a safe improvement. Counterbalanced Smith machines are popular among fitness enthusiasts and gym goers at all levels due to their versatility and safety features.
Rehabilitation and Recovery:
They often use these counterbalanced bars in physical therapy or in settings where the users must conduct slow movements with extremely low resistance while rehabbing an injury.
Isolation Exercises Precision:
The barbell’s reduced weight allows the lifter to target the movement of the lift without excess strain on the bar.
Open For All Levels of Fitness:
Counterbalanced bars are more accessible to the masses, including older adults, those with lower strength levels, and those new to weight lifting. Understanding the bar weight can help users track their progress and enhance their overall fitness journey.
Pros of a Counterbalanced Smith Machine
Lighter Starting Weight:
This allows the machine to be used by more people, with sub-disabled individuals who can no longer lift a traditional barbell but can still lift the near-weightless bar.
Focus on Form and Technique:
With a lower initial resistance, lifters can practice good form, start to develop coordination, and fine-tune their movements without risking injury.
Increased Exercise Variety:
Such counterbalanced systems offer a wider range of exercise options, including low resistance (rehabilitative) movements, for the user. The Smith machine enables users to perform exercises for various workouts, making it possible to target multiple muscle groups and achieve a more effective workout routine.
Safe and Stable:
Its guided movement, paired with a light bar, minimizes the chances of accidents, ensuring safety during use, including for beginners and those who work out alone.
Eases Progression:
Lifters can progressively add weight to a lighter bar, improving progressive overload.
Cons of a Counterbalanced Smith Machine
False Sense of Strength:
The bar is considerably lighter than a typical barbell, which may lead users to overestimate their strength when moving to free weights.
Limited Challenge for Advanced Lifters:
For more advanced lifters who are used to heavier barbells, the counterbalanced barbell may be too light and less effective for building strength.
Less Stability Development:
The way the machine guides your movement and the lighter bar decreases the engagement of your stabilizing muscles, which are uncomfortable for free-weight lifters.
Not Universally Available:
The downside is that counterbalanced high-profile Smith machines are not common and may not be available in most gyms or fitness centers, where users need this facility.
Cost and Maintenance:
Counterbalancing adds one layer to machine complexity, making models with counterbalancing mechanisms more costly to purchase and maintain.
When to Use a Counterweighted Smith Machine
Beginner: To gain confidence and learn the mechanics of lifting.
Recovering Individuals: For safe, low-risk exercises during recovery.
Older Adults: To exercise safely with less strain.
Those Going for Isolation Exercises: For isolation exercises that require less resistance.
